**Q: Castwarden's signing keystore won't open after an upgrade — what now?**

The feed validator re-derives its keystore on major upgrades, which can invalidate cached unlock tokens. Do not delete the keystore; validation history lives inside it. Instead, run the recovery prompt and supply the maintainer passphrase, recorded below.

unlock words, bawef-kahap: sorax-sorir-quenys-aldok

## Audit-Log Viewer (Lanternfile)

Support reads customer audit trails via Lanternfile. Access requires the support-reader role; entries are read-only and redacted by default. Filter by actor, action, or time range. Never screenshot entries into tickets — link the entry ID instead. Access requests and redaction exceptions go to the tooling desk at the address below.

escalation mailbox, hafop-hahap: oliok@sivrelsoft.internal

Subject: Welcome — DR drill for the Pictorum scrubber

Hi all, and welcome to the Pictorum team. Next week's disaster-recovery drill simulates total loss of the EXIF-scrubbing cluster; we restore it from sealed backups and verify no metadata survives in restored images. New members should observe the full sequence carefully. Access to the drill environment requires the recovery passphrase below.

recovery phrase for fajeg-kawep: druix-gorius-briax-ulaeth-fraox-lammir-pelox-jormir-pelwyn-julir

# Pagination config — Lanternfish Public API
#
# Welcome aboard. All list endpoints are cursor-paginated; offset params
# were removed in v3. PAGE_SIZE_DEFAULT=25 and PAGE_SIZE_MAX=100 are hard
# caps enforced at the gateway, not per-route. Cursors are opaque — never
# parse them client-side or in tests. Raising PAGE_SIZE_MAX needs a perf
# review first. Cursors are signed before leaving the service, and the
# signing secret is set on the line directly below.

vault entry, yagef-bahop: COURIER_KEY29=5cc62eb51255862256337c33c5be9

Ticket #2093 — Vault sealed: Stackwise garage occupancy feed

Security reviewer: the credentials vault for the Stackwise parking-garage occupancy feed locked itself after three failed rotation attempts. Ingest is paused; no data loss observed. Please audit the rotation log, then reopen the vault using the recovery passphrase provided immediately below.

recovery phrase for yahap-faduf: sorion-kasath-briath-gorius-ulaael-zorvan-aldiel-quenwyn-casdor-framir-julwyn-novvan-zorox